BU player death repercussions
Posted: 08.24.2007 at 3:49 PM
0

PEORIA, ILL. (AP) -- One of three Bradley University soccer players charged with setting a fire that killed a teammate during what authorities say was a prank gone awry has quit the team.

Ryan Johnson said in a letter to Bradley's soccer coach that it is not appropriate to continue on the team in the wake of 19-year-old Sheridan "Danny" Dahlquist's death.

Prosecutors say the Bradley sophomore died in a fire that started when four friends set off roman candles under his bedroom door as a prank after a night of drinking.

Johnson, two other soccer players and another friend were charged with aggravated arson a day after the fire that killed Dahlquist.

None of the Bradley soccer players have participated in practices since the fire, pending a ruling by the university on their status as students.
